The Ultimate Guide to Atomic Swap Exchange: Revolutionizing Cross-Chain Cryptocurrency Trading

The Ultimate Guide to Atomic Swap Exchange: Revolutionizing Cross-Chain Cryptocurrency Trading

The Ultimate Guide to Atomic Swap Exchange: Revolutionizing Cross-Chain Cryptocurrency Trading

In the rapidly evolving world of cryptocurrency, atomic swap exchange has emerged as a groundbreaking innovation, enabling seamless peer-to-peer transactions across different blockchain networks without the need for intermediaries. This technology not only enhances security and privacy but also reduces transaction costs and eliminates the risks associated with centralized exchanges. Whether you're a seasoned crypto trader or a newcomer to the space, understanding atomic swap exchange is essential for navigating the future of decentralized finance (DeFi).

This comprehensive guide explores the intricacies of atomic swap exchange, its benefits, challenges, and practical applications. We'll delve into how it works, compare it with traditional exchange methods, and provide actionable insights for those looking to leverage this technology. By the end of this article, you'll have a clear understanding of why atomic swap exchange is a game-changer in the crypto ecosystem.


The Fundamentals of Atomic Swap Exchange: What You Need to Know

What Is an Atomic Swap Exchange?

An atomic swap exchange is a decentralized mechanism that allows users to trade cryptocurrencies directly from one blockchain to another without relying on a third party, such as an exchange or a broker. The term "atomic" refers to the transaction's indivisibility—either the entire swap occurs successfully, or it doesn't happen at all, ensuring fairness and security for both parties involved.

At its core, an atomic swap exchange leverages cryptographic techniques, specifically hash time-locked contracts (HTLCs), to facilitate cross-chain transactions. These contracts ensure that both parties fulfill their obligations before the swap is completed. If one party fails to meet the conditions, the funds are automatically returned to their original owners, preventing any loss of assets.

How Does an Atomic Swap Exchange Differ from Traditional Exchanges?

Traditional cryptocurrency exchanges, whether centralized (CEX) or decentralized (DEX), require users to deposit their funds into a platform where trades are executed. While this method is convenient, it comes with several drawbacks:

  • Centralized Risks: Users must trust the exchange with their funds, exposing them to risks like hacks, insolvency, or regulatory crackdowns.
  • High Fees: Centralized exchanges often charge significant trading fees, withdrawal fees, and sometimes hidden costs.
  • Limited Privacy: Most exchanges require KYC (Know Your Customer) verification, compromising user anonymity.
  • Cross-Chain Limitations: Traditional exchanges typically support only a limited number of trading pairs, often restricted to assets on the same blockchain.

In contrast, an atomic swap exchange offers:

  • Decentralization: No single entity controls the transaction, reducing the risk of censorship or manipulation.
  • Lower Costs: By eliminating intermediaries, atomic swaps significantly reduce transaction fees.
  • Enhanced Privacy: Users can trade directly from their wallets without revealing personal information.
  • Cross-Chain Compatibility: Atomic swaps enable seamless trading between different blockchains, such as Bitcoin (BTC) and Ethereum (ETH), without the need for wrapped tokens or bridges.

The Role of Hash Time-Locked Contracts (HTLCs) in Atomic Swap Exchange

HTLCs are the backbone of atomic swap exchange, ensuring that both parties fulfill their obligations before the transaction is finalized. Here's how they work:

  1. Initiation: Party A initiates the swap by creating a cryptographic hash of a secret key and sending it to Party B along with the amount they wish to trade.
  2. Locking Funds: Party B locks their funds in a smart contract using the hash provided by Party A. This contract includes a time lock, meaning Party B has a limited window to claim the funds.
  3. Revelation: Party A reveals the secret key to Party B, allowing Party B to claim the funds locked in the contract.
  4. Completion: Once Party B claims the funds, Party A can claim the funds locked by Party B using the same secret key. If either party fails to act within the time limit, the funds are automatically refunded.

This mechanism ensures that both parties are incentivized to complete the swap honestly, as any attempt to cheat would result in the loss of their funds.


Why Atomic Swap Exchange Is a Game-Changer for Cryptocurrency Traders

Unmatched Security and Trustlessness

One of the most significant advantages of an atomic swap exchange is its ability to eliminate the need for trust between parties. Unlike traditional exchanges where users must deposit funds into a centralized platform, atomic swaps allow users to retain control of their assets throughout the entire transaction process. This reduces the risk of hacks, fraud, or mismanagement by the exchange.

Additionally, the use of HTLCs ensures that funds are only transferred if both parties fulfill their obligations. If one party attempts to back out of the deal, the funds are automatically returned, providing a safety net for users.

Lower Transaction Costs and Higher Efficiency

Traditional exchanges often impose high fees for trading, withdrawals, and deposits. In contrast, atomic swap exchange transactions typically incur minimal fees, as they do not require intermediaries. The only costs involved are the standard blockchain transaction fees, which are usually much lower than those charged by centralized platforms.

Moreover, atomic swaps are completed almost instantly, as they do not rely on order books or matching engines. This makes them an ideal solution for traders looking to execute quick, low-cost transactions across different blockchains.

Enhanced Privacy and Anonymity

Privacy is a growing concern in the cryptocurrency space, particularly with the increasing scrutiny of centralized exchanges. Most traditional platforms require users to undergo KYC verification, which involves submitting personal identification documents. This not only compromises user anonymity but also exposes them to potential data breaches.

With an atomic swap exchange, users can trade directly from their wallets without revealing any personal information. This makes atomic swaps an attractive option for privacy-conscious traders who wish to keep their transactions confidential.

Cross-Chain Interoperability: Breaking Down Blockchain Silos

One of the biggest challenges in the cryptocurrency ecosystem is the lack of interoperability between different blockchains. Most traditional exchanges only support trading pairs within the same blockchain ecosystem, forcing users to rely on wrapped tokens or third-party bridges to trade across chains. These solutions often introduce additional risks, such as smart contract vulnerabilities or custodial risks.

Atomic swap exchange solves this problem by enabling direct, trustless trading between different blockchains. For example, a user can seamlessly swap Bitcoin (BTC) for Litecoin (LTC) or Ethereum (ETH) for Monero (XMR) without the need for intermediaries. This not only simplifies the trading process but also reduces the risks associated with wrapped tokens and bridges.

Empowering Decentralized Finance (DeFi)

The rise of decentralized finance (DeFi) has highlighted the need for truly decentralized trading solutions. While decentralized exchanges (DEXs) like Uniswap and PancakeSwap have gained popularity, they are often limited to a single blockchain ecosystem. Atomic swap exchange takes DeFi a step further by enabling cross-chain trading without the need for liquidity pools or automated market makers.

This opens up new possibilities for DeFi users, allowing them to access a wider range of assets and trading pairs without relying on centralized infrastructure. As the DeFi ecosystem continues to grow, atomic swap exchange is poised to play a crucial role in its evolution.


Step-by-Step Guide: How to Perform an Atomic Swap Exchange

Prerequisites for Conducting an Atomic Swap

Before you can perform an atomic swap exchange, you'll need the following:

  • A wallet that supports atomic swaps (e.g., Atomic Wallet, Trust Wallet, or Komodo's AtomicDEX).
  • The cryptocurrencies you wish to trade (ensure they are supported by the atomic swap protocol).
  • A basic understanding of how HTLCs work (though most wallets handle this process automatically).
  • Sufficient blockchain transaction fees to cover the cost of the swap.

Step 1: Choose a Compatible Wallet or Platform

Not all wallets support atomic swaps, so it's essential to choose one that does. Some popular options include:

  • Atomic Wallet: A multi-currency wallet that supports atomic swaps for a wide range of cryptocurrencies.
  • Trust Wallet: A mobile wallet that integrates with decentralized exchanges and supports atomic swaps for certain trading pairs.
  • Komodo's AtomicDEX: A decentralized exchange built on the Komodo platform, designed specifically for atomic swaps.
  • Bisq: A peer-to-peer decentralized exchange that supports atomic swaps for Bitcoin and other cryptocurrencies.

Once you've selected a wallet, ensure it is updated to the latest version and that you have backed up your private keys securely.

Step 2: Select the Trading Pair

Not all cryptocurrencies can be traded via atomic swaps, as both blockchains must support the necessary cryptographic functions. Popular trading pairs for atomic swap exchange include:

  • Bitcoin (BTC) ↔ Litecoin (LTC)
  • Bitcoin (BTC) ↔ Bitcoin Cash (BCH)
  • Ethereum (ETH) ↔ ERC-20 Tokens (via wrapped tokens)
  • Monero (XMR) ↔ Particl (PART)
  • Komodo (KMD) ↔ Various other assets

Check your wallet or platform's supported trading pairs to ensure the assets you wish to trade are compatible.

Step 3: Initiate the Atomic Swap

The process of initiating an atomic swap exchange varies slightly depending on the wallet or platform you're using, but the general steps are as follows:

  1. Open your wallet and navigate to the atomic swap or decentralized exchange section.
  2. Select the trading pair you wish to trade (e.g., BTC for LTC).
  3. Enter the amount you wish to send and receive. The platform will typically display the current exchange rate and any fees involved.
  4. Generate a receiving address for the cryptocurrency you wish to receive. This address will be used by the other party to send their funds.
  5. Share the swap details with the other party (if trading peer-to-peer) or wait for a counterparty to be matched (if using a decentralized exchange).
  6. Confirm the swap and wait for the transaction to be processed. The wallet will typically display the progress of the swap in real-time.

Step 4: Wait for the Swap to Complete

Once the swap is initiated, the HTLCs will lock the funds on both sides. The process typically involves the following steps:

  1. Party A locks their funds in an HTLC on their blockchain.
  2. Party B is notified and locks their funds in a corresponding HTLC on their blockchain.
  3. Party A reveals the secret key to Party B, allowing Party B to claim the funds locked by Party A.
  4. Party B claims the funds, and Party A can then claim the funds locked by Party B using the same secret key.
  5. The swap is completed, and the funds are transferred to the respective wallets.

If either party fails to act within the time limit specified in the HTLC, the funds are automatically refunded to their original owners.

Step 5: Verify the Transaction

After the swap is completed, it's essential to verify that the transaction was successful. You can do this by checking the transaction IDs on both blockchains using a blockchain explorer. Here's how:

  • For Bitcoin (BTC) and Litecoin (LTC): Use a blockchain explorer like Blockstream or Blockchair to search for your transaction ID.
  • For Ethereum (ETH) and ERC-20 Tokens: Use Etherscan or a similar explorer to verify the transaction.
  • For Monero (XMR): Use MoneroBlocks to check the transaction status.

If the transaction appears on both blockchains with the correct amounts, the atomic swap exchange was successful. If not, consult the support resources of your wallet or platform for assistance.

Common Issues and Troubleshooting

While atomic swaps are designed to be secure and reliable, issues can occasionally arise. Here are some common problems and their solutions:

  • Transaction Not Appearing: If the transaction doesn't appear on the blockchain explorer, wait a few minutes for it to be confirmed. If it still doesn't appear, check your wallet's transaction history or contact support.
  • Funds Not Received: If you sent funds but didn't receive the expected amount in return, verify that the trading pair and amounts were correct. If the issue persists, the swap may have failed, and your funds should be automatically refunded.
  • Time Limit Exceeded: If the swap times out, the funds will be refunded. Ensure you act promptly when prompted by your wallet to avoid this issue.
  • Incompatible Wallets: Not all wallets support atomic swaps. Double-check that your wallet is compatible with the trading pair you wish to use.

The Future of Atomic Swap Exchange: Trends and Developments

The Growing Adoption of Atomic Swap Exchange in DeFi

As decentralized finance (DeFi) continues to gain traction, the demand for cross-chain trading solutions like atomic swap exchange is expected to rise. Projects such as THORChain, Ren, and Komodo are already leveraging atomic swaps to enable seamless trading across different blockchains, and this trend is likely to accelerate in the coming years.

THORChain, for example, is a decentralized liquidity protocol that uses atomic swaps to facilitate cross-chain transactions without the need for wrapped tokens. By aggregating liquidity from various blockchains, THORChain aims to create a truly interoperable DeFi ecosystem. Similarly, Ren's RenVM allows users to mint wrapped tokens on Ethereum using assets from other blockchains, which can then be traded via atomic swaps.

Integration with Layer 2 Solutions

Layer 2 scaling solutions, such as the Lightning Network for Bitcoin and Polygon for Ethereum, are designed to improve transaction speeds and reduce fees. The integration of atomic swap exchange with these Layer 2 solutions could further enhance the efficiency and scalability of cross-chain trading.

For instance, a user could perform an atomic swap between Bitcoin (BTC) and Litecoin (LTC) using the Lightning Network, resulting in near-instant transactions with minimal fees. This could make atomic swaps an even more attractive option for traders looking to avoid the congestion and high costs associated with Layer 1 blockchains.

The Role of Atomic Swap Exchange in the Rise of Privacy Coins

Privacy coins like Monero (XMR), Zcash (ZEC), and Particl (PART) have gained popularity due to their enhanced anonymity features. However, trading these assets on traditional exchanges often requires converting them to more liquid, but less private, cryptocurrencies like Bitcoin or Ethereum. This process can compromise user privacy and expose them to additional risks.

Atomic swap exchange offers a solution by enabling direct, private trading between privacy coins and other cryptocurrencies. For example, a user could swap Monero (XMR) for Particl (PART) without revealing their transaction history to a centralized exchange. This not only preserves privacy but also reduces the risks associated with wrapped tokens and bridges.

Challenges and Limitations of Atomic Swap Exchange

While atomic swap exchange holds immense potential, it is not without its challenges. Some of the key limitations include:

  • Limited Supported Assets: Not all cryptocurrencies are compatible
    Sarah Mitchell
    Sarah Mitchell
    Blockchain Research Director

    Atomic Swap Exchange: The Future of Trustless Cross-Chain Transactions

    As the Blockchain Research Director with over eight years of experience in distributed ledger technology, I’ve witnessed firsthand how atomic swap exchanges are reshaping the landscape of decentralized finance. Unlike traditional exchanges that rely on centralized order books or custodial services, atomic swaps enable peer-to-peer transactions between different blockchains without intermediaries. This innovation eliminates counterparty risk, reduces fees, and enhances liquidity by allowing users to trade assets directly. From a security perspective, the cryptographic guarantees of atomic swaps—such as hashed time-locked contracts (HTLCs)—ensure that transactions either complete fully or revert entirely, mitigating the risk of fraud or failed trades. For institutions and retail users alike, this represents a paradigm shift toward truly trustless and interoperable financial systems.

    However, the adoption of atomic swap exchanges is not without challenges. Scalability remains a hurdle, particularly for blockchains with slower confirmation times or limited scripting capabilities. Additionally, liquidity fragmentation across chains can deter widespread use, as users may struggle to find matching orders for less common assets. From a practical standpoint, wallets and interfaces must evolve to simplify the user experience, as the current process often requires technical expertise to execute swaps correctly. As a fintech consultant turned researcher, I’ve seen how these hurdles can be addressed through layer-2 solutions, cross-chain bridges, and improved developer tooling. The atomic swap exchange is not just a theoretical breakthrough—it’s a tangible step toward a more open and efficient financial ecosystem, provided we continue to refine its infrastructure and accessibility.